Under a 1924 law, the Ways and Means Committee chairman, the chairman of the Senate Finance Committee, and the head of the Joint Committee on Taxation all have the power to ask the Treasury Secretary to turn over the tax returns of any person, including the president.

Thanks to a sweeping Democratic win in Congress, the Ways and Means Chairman is now Richard Neal of Massachusetts — a Democrat.
